BSI Solutions

Systems and Network Administrator

Engineering · more than a year ago

Entry Easy Positive experience Accept offer 2 rounds
Interview process
Technical screen Onsite Offer
Interview formats
Technical Coding

The interview process started with a hands-on technical test where two interviewers disconnected a desktop component and asked me to fix it, which I did. The next stage involved cloning a server or desktop image to another. After this, I met with the Dir of IT and was extended a job offer.

Confirmed questions1 question
  • Can you explain your experience cloning VMWare machines?

BSI Solutions

Technical Recruiter

HR · more than a year ago

Entry Average Negative experience No offer 2 rounds
Interview process
Recruiter call Onsite Offer
Interview formats
Behavioral Technical Presentation

Started with a phone screen with the recruiter, then got invited to meet the CEO. The office was in a WeWork and I had to look around a bit to find him, but I got there early because I was in downtown Charlotte. It was okay at first, I brought my resume but he had a copy. He asked about hiring different IT roles and mostly talked about the company. About 30 minutes in, he started talking about how recruiters would get paid, which sounded like it was all commission. I asked what the yearly earnings might be if the target number of hires was met, thinking it was a reasonable question. He completely lost it and said he needed to 'escort me off the premises immediately' and to 'take all your belongings,' even trying to hand me my resume. I reacted quickly and thought I got the last laugh because I kept him waiting with my resume in his hand and said, 'you printed that copy, I have all my belongings.' The walk out of the building was fine.

Confirmed questions3 questions
  • Could you tell me about the types of roles you've recruited in the past?
  • Can you describe the payment structure for recruiters?
  • What is the projected annual income if we meet our hiring goals?

BSI Solutions

Functional Analyst

Analytics

Mid Average Positive experience Accept offer 3 rounds
Interview process
Recruiter call Technical screen Onsite
Interview formats
Behavioral Technical

The interview process was pretty straightforward, not overly challenging. They expect you to have relevant experience and to come prepared with questions. Make sure you read the job description carefully and be ready to talk about how you meet its requirements. It's also a good idea to look up your interviewers online beforehand so you know who you'll be speaking with.

Confirmed questions1 question
  • How do you think your skills align with the position?
